I had my post op appointment yesterday and down 23 pounds!

Hi Everyone!! I had my 2 and a halfish post op yesterday, n i was surprised to see 23 pounds were gone :D .

The doctor was pleased on how well I am doing, but im not!! Im so sick of the protein shakes they make me want to barf!! sorry for the tmi.. i know that i can come here and some of you probably feel the same way. I have been eating tuna, yogurt( which i hate) cheese, turkey and cottage cheese. I also tired eggs but i hate those too. So now back to the protein intake i need to find something that i like. I curently have Isopure vanilla flavored, EAS chocolate flavored and Optisourse this is a caramel flavor....but the taste is horrible now i have tried it with fruit as a smoothie and this morning it almost came back up :blink: what do you guys think about something else that is more like water flavored or clear n not horrible. I was thinking about those Special K protein water drinks...also i try and get in 3 bottles of water the 16 oz ones those kinda go down good. I feel like im not doing good enough and its frustrating me so much. I feel like crap in the mornings i wake up not hungry at all and just to think that i have to get the protein down yuck!! i don't even feel like getting back up. This is so sad i know i have worked so hard to give up now. Since i have lost so much weight last year i was 350!! now im 267. I hate this and the only thing im looking forward is being able to have more food and less protein drinks. The doctor told me yesterday that next week i can try grilled fish, chicken, turkey so i am!! and he wants me to drink 2 protein drinks...but they are getting expensive

Congrats on the weight loss. Remember to keep up the protien and drink the shakes. Keep in mind that if buying groceries just for yourself, that protien shakes are less expensive than the alternative. Stay on track and good luck!

I have been using a Protein drink called "4 ever fit" tropical mango , its not milky, has a pretty good mango flavor and is semi clear. I drink it first thing to get some protein in early. 23 gms. Its the best one I have found.

I'm totally understand about being sick of the Protein drinks! I was sleeved on March 10. I am supposed to be getting 60 grams of protein in a day, but am only able to get 40-42 grams. I am drinking grape frost Isopure. It has 40 grams/20oz container. It is barely tolerable!! I am also using a product called New whey liquid Protein. It has 42 grams protein/3.8 oz. It is very sweet and syrupy. I usually have to "chase" it with some lemon Water just to kill the taste.

Lucky you to already be on some foods. I have 5 weeks of the full liquid diet before I can move on. :(

Protein shakes are rough, especially when that's pretty much all you can have. I am 5 days post-op and I followed Eggface's recipes (theworldaccordingtoeggface.blogspot.com) and bought every flavor of sugar-free torani syrup under the sun.

I no longer choke down the Protein Shakes, but am okay to sip, sip, sip them like I am supposed to. I have gotten pretty creative (choco-raspberry this morning) and honestly, the syrups are making this new life bearable. Otherwise, I imagine I would be the same monster I was at the beginning of the liquid diet. :)
